From 185f9f948ef26c2680537ca4d0da52ae9789a71a Mon Sep 17 00:00:00 2001 From: Matthias Buchetics Date: Tue, 13 Sep 2016 14:07:03 +0200 Subject: [PATCH] updated to support Swift 2.3 --- Example.xcodeproj/project.pbxproj | 9 +++++++++ Readme.md | 4 ++-- 2 files changed, 11 insertions(+), 2 deletions(-) diff --git a/Example.xcodeproj/project.pbxproj b/Example.xcodeproj/project.pbxproj index 8bf3efa..238c0c3 100644 --- a/Example.xcodeproj/project.pbxproj +++ b/Example.xcodeproj/project.pbxproj @@ -272,12 +272,15 @@ TargetAttributes = { 395D147B1B90610A00658680 = { CreatedOnToolsVersion = 7.0; + LastSwiftMigration = 0800; }; 395D14A31B90612D00658680 = { CreatedOnToolsVersion = 7.0; + LastSwiftMigration = 0800; }; 395D14AC1B90612D00658680 = { CreatedOnToolsVersion = 7.0; + LastSwiftMigration = 0800; }; }; }; @@ -491,6 +494,7 @@ LD_RUNPATH_SEARCH_PATHS = "$(inherited) @executable_path/Frameworks"; PRODUCT_BUNDLE_IDENTIFIER = at.allaboutapps.Example; PRODUCT_NAME = "$(TARGET_NAME)"; + SWIFT_VERSION = 2.3; }; name = Debug; }; @@ -503,6 +507,7 @@ LD_RUNPATH_SEARCH_PATHS = "$(inherited) @executable_path/Frameworks"; PRODUCT_BUNDLE_IDENTIFIER = at.allaboutapps.Example; PRODUCT_NAME = "$(TARGET_NAME)"; + SWIFT_VERSION = 2.3; }; name = Release; }; @@ -522,6 +527,7 @@ PRODUCT_NAME = "$(TARGET_NAME)"; SKIP_INSTALL = YES; SWIFT_OPTIMIZATION_LEVEL = "-Onone"; + SWIFT_VERSION = 2.3; TARGETED_DEVICE_FAMILY = "1,2"; VERSIONING_SYSTEM = "apple-generic"; VERSION_INFO_PREFIX = ""; @@ -543,6 +549,7 @@ PRODUCT_BUNDLE_IDENTIFIER = at.allaboutapps.DataSource; PRODUCT_NAME = "$(TARGET_NAME)"; SKIP_INSTALL = YES; + SWIFT_VERSION = 2.3; TARGETED_DEVICE_FAMILY = "1,2"; VERSIONING_SYSTEM = "apple-generic"; VERSION_INFO_PREFIX = ""; @@ -556,6 +563,7 @@ LD_RUNPATH_SEARCH_PATHS = "$(inherited) @executable_path/Frameworks @loader_path/Frameworks"; PRODUCT_BUNDLE_IDENTIFIER = at.allaboutapps.DataSourceTests; PRODUCT_NAME = "$(TARGET_NAME)"; + SWIFT_VERSION = 2.3; }; name = Debug; }; @@ -566,6 +574,7 @@ LD_RUNPATH_SEARCH_PATHS = "$(inherited) @executable_path/Frameworks @loader_path/Frameworks"; PRODUCT_BUNDLE_IDENTIFIER = at.allaboutapps.DataSourceTests; PRODUCT_NAME = "$(TARGET_NAME)"; + SWIFT_VERSION = 2.3; }; name = Release; }; diff --git a/Readme.md b/Readme.md index ebc0a30..8b8f3de 100644 --- a/Readme.md +++ b/Readme.md @@ -1,7 +1,7 @@ # DataSource Platform iOS8+ -Language: Swift 2 +Language: Swift 2.3 Carthage compatible [![Build Status](https://travis-ci.org/mbuchetics/DataSource.svg?branch=master)](https://travis-ci.org/mbuchetics/DataSource) [![codecov.io](https://codecov.io/github/mbuchetics/DataSource/coverage.svg?branch=master)](https://codecov.io/github/mbuchetics/DataSource?branch=master) @@ -12,7 +12,7 @@ Framework to simplify the setup of `UITableView` data sources and cells. Separat ## Requirements -iOS 8.0+, Swift 2 +iOS 8.0+, Swift 2.3 ## Usage